I bought the truck last March (06). The guy I bought it from had wrecked the right side of the body, the cab roof was rusted through and the glass was broken. Its a 1991 intercooled 5 sp 4x4 with approx 307 K on the clock.
I got the truck and: replaced the cab with a donor truck I got for 150 delivered. I had to do the floor pan mod and change the floors around. Items that are new, if I can remember it all, Totally new brakes from front to back, drums -n- wheel bearings, master cyliinder, windshield wiper motor, windshield, gaskets, front clip, radiator, custom made bumper, grille, headlights, cab lights, marker lights, taillights, rear bumper, tailgate, clutch, transmission re-done, pressure plate, throw out bearing, tires, radio, aux. fuel tank, transfer pump,borgsen steering shaft, power steering pump and hoses, alternator,water pump, belt, drag link, frame has been painted. I also linseeded the underside of the bed, tarred the underside of the cab and inner fenders.
